1. TAKE A BREAK FROM "I NEED TO DO" AND FOCUS ON "I ALREADY DID"
Personally, I used to often have an enormous to-do list spiraling around in my brain at all hours of the day and night.
But I'm the first to admit that it's not the healthiest thing for your stress levels!
So take a few moments to stop mulling over what you still want to accomplish this year or over the next couple of months, and actually acknowledge what you've already achieved.
Go ahead, make a list.
(I think you'll impress yourself!)
2. TURN YOUR DOUBTS INTO AFFIRMATIONS
For instance:
"I don't know how to..." becomes "I can find out how to..."
"I'm stressing out about..." becomes "I care hugely about ... and that's a positive sign for my business, because it means I'll take action on it!"
"I got a nasty comment on Facebook" becomes "I used to get no comments at all on Facebook - and now people care enough about what I'm saying to comment on my posts. Plus, for every hater out there, I've likely helped and got grateful comments from 100X as many people!"
Basically, don't get stuck in a negative thought loop.
Instead, catch yourself, and reframe things from a "glass half-full" perspective.
3. DO A REALITY CHECK
Address your biggest fears - the ones that keep you up at night or make you feel queasy - head-on, either by writing them out or by simply taking a moment to pause and reflect on them.
First, ask yourself, are these things really likely to happen?
Then, what would be the worst-case-scenario consequences if they actually DID?
And finally, how could you cope with and weather those consequences, if you had no other choice?
Once you tackle your worries directly, you'll hopefully realize that you actually have far more options than you expected in your arsenal, and that things aren't as bad as you've been fearing.
4. DON'T BE AFRAID TO ASK FOR HELP
Whether that's asking your spouse to help with the housework, getting your kids to tidy up their toys so you don't have to, joining a social media group where you can share some of your business worries and get advice, or hiring a professional to take care of tasks in your company or life that are stressing you out, you don't have to be a one-person-superhero show.
It's really NOT a failing to ask for help.
And it can actually be much more enjoyable to work WITH others on getting something done, than to struggle it out solo.
